Hamilton Supports Antonelli in a Difficult Moment
Andrea Kimi Antonelli revealed a motivating conversation with Lewis Hamilton at the Belgian Grand Prix, an encounter that offered a morale boost to the young Formula 1 driver. Antonelli, 18, expressed his disappointment after being eliminated in Q1. The situation comes in his debut season in the premier category, marked by Hamilton’s move to Ferrari. Hamilton, who was seen in the Mercedes paddock before the race, approached Antonelli to offer words of encouragement.Antonelli has acknowledged that his rookie season has experienced a “step back” since his first podium at the Canadian Grand Prix in June.“He came to greet the team and we definitely had a couple of words,” Antonelli said about Hamilton’s visit. “He told me to keep my head up, that it’s normal to have bad weekends and to keep believing. It was really nice for me.”
